Spanish Civil War - CAUSES
  1. In the time period before the Civil War, Spain loved to fight.
    1. Between 1806 and 1936 - there were 19 military coups
      1. Some Spaniards answered to Rome (Catholics), some wanted the central gov't to control everything, and others wanted a monarchy
        1. Mainly : conservatives vs. liberals
      2. 1886 - Don Pablo begins advocating for an anarchy revolution. The idea spread..
        1. Anarchism went underground after police fired on anarchists.
          1. Harder to police...
            1. turned into single acts of terrorism.
        2. 20th century - workers began to strike.
          1. this really only led to arrests, violence, and hostility towards the church.
            1. The workers wanted to form a confederation of labor.
              1. Spain said no, sent troops to strike them down
          2. The Rich people of Spain owned most of the land, causing unrest in rural areas.
            1. Led to unrest and violence
              1. Unrest made people radicals
                1. Some joined socialist union, others turned to anarchism etc.
                  1. WAR.
            2. CATHOLICISM
              1. Spain was Catholic, and the gov't was aligned with the church.
                1. Church was alarmed by radical attacks.
                2. After so many military coups, Spain reduced the size of their army
                  1. After a loss in Morocco, they turned back to a large military who oppressed civilians
                  2. A strong separatist movement remained in Spain.
                    1. Spain was divided.
                      1. And so was Europe - Communism vs. Fascism.
                        1. This increased foreign interest in Spanish War.
                      2. SHORT TERM CAUSES
                        1. Farm probs.
                          1. Land owners had a hard time under new regime because of labor laws
                            1. Countryside became a battle ground.
                            2. CITY probs
                              1. Army continued to beat down strikes.
                                1. Communists and Anarchists worked together to fight police.
                                2. Religious probs
                                  1. Church hated new reform
                                    1. Lost money, religious items were removed
                                  2. By 1936 Spain was divided.
                                    1. Former Finance Minister - Sotelo - killed (right wing) - The perfect spark for war.
                                      1. Prompted military coup by Sanjuro, Maro and Fransisco Franco.
